School Board Adopts FY 2022 Proposed Budget
The School Board adopted its FY 2022 Proposed Budget at its April 8 meeting. The proposed budget expenditures total $699,919,805.

APS Music Education Program Gets National Recognition
Arlington Public Schools has been honored with the NAMM Foundation’s Best Communities for Music Education designation for its outstanding commitment to music education.
Understanding the New Virginia Math Pathways Initiative
The Virginia Mathematics Pathways Initiative (VMPI) is a joint initiative among the Virginia Department of Education (VDOE), the State Council of Higher Education for Virginia (SCHEV) and the Virginia Community College System (VCCS).
